Winform和WPF的区别

总结

特性 WinForms WPF
渲染技术 基于 GDI+ 和 Windows 原生控件 基于 DirectX,GPU 加速
布局系统 简单的基于坐标的布局 强大的布局系统(如 Grid, StackPanel)
自定义能力 控件样式有限 高度可定制,支持样式和模板
数据绑定 基本的数据绑定 强大的数据绑定支持
开发模式 基于事件驱动,较简单 支持 MVVM,分离逻辑和界面
性能 对简单应用程序性能较好 对复杂图形和动画性能更好
平台支持 仅限 Windows 仅限 Windows,但使用 .NET Core 可以扩展
相关推荐
Hare_bai1 天前
WPF的MVVM模式核心架构与实现细节
ui·架构·c#·wpf·交互·xaml·mvvm
张人玉1 天前
WPF 静态样式与动态样式的定义及使用详解
ui·c#·wpf
山间点烟雨1 天前
2. WPF程序打包成一个单独的exe文件
c#·wpf·独立打包exe
A达峰绮1 天前
Actor模型在Actix中的应用
wpf·actix·actor模型
清风徐来Groot2 天前
WPF之HandyControl库使用
wpf
Aevget2 天前
界面控件DevExpress WPF v25.2预览 - 模板工具包全新升级
c#·wpf·界面控件·devexpress·ui开发
Aevget2 天前
界面控件DevExpress WPF v25.1 - 官宣支持Avalonia XPF
wpf·界面控件·devexpress·ui开发·.net 10
没有梦想的咸鱼185-1037-16632 天前
SWAT模型应用
arcgis·数据分析·wpf
ifeng09183 天前
HarmonyOS实战项目:打造智能家居控制中心(设备发现与控制)
wpf·智能家居·harmonyos
ifeng09183 天前
HarmonyOS实战项目:开发一个分布式新闻阅读客户端
分布式·wpf·harmonyos